OYO Hotel Las Errizas

Hotel Rural las Errizas offers panoramic views of the mountains, the village Setenil de las Bodegas, olives and sometimes birds. It has 20 double-rooms, which you can be used by singles. You can relax on the hotel's large terrace or in some rooms that have a terrace with spectacular views, swim in the pools, play tenis or to some sports and/or enjoy the spanish cookery , with autochthonous products in the new bar/restaurant.

Vejerisimo

BOUTIQUE HOUSE: 4 ROOMS & 4 BATHROOMS, PRIVATE PATIO, ROOF TERRACE & KITCHEN VEJERÍSIMO is a Guest House situated in a quiet little street in the heart of the historic center of Vejer de la Frontera. Rental options: WHOLE HOUSE max. 8p totally private: 4 double bedrooms + 4 bathrooms en-suite + kitchen/living room + roof terrace + patio HOTEL PER ROOM max. 2p with shared double roof terrace - 2 double rooms with private bathroom - 1 double deluxe room (big fridge and electric kettle) with private bathroom - 1 apartment with double room, bathroom, kitchen and living room There is a private secured parking space at 150m of the house (at extra cost) In every room you will find TV, free WIFI, ceiling fans, heating, hair dryer and light therapy. The rooms have an average size of 20 m2 and have lovely vintage decoration. There is a fully equipped kitchen, dining room, sofa corner with TV and WIFI (only for the apartment or whole house). There's also free coffe and tea at hand. The south facing roof terrace has views on the village, the countryside and the sea. On clear days you can also see Marocco and The Strait of Gibraltar. Choose your favorite corner to enjoy an aperitif and a bite, loose yourself in a book or get energized by the sun. Within a radius of 300 meters you will find typical bars and patisseries that serve a delicious breakfast at democratic prices (from €1,70). The restaurants, typical bars and places of interest are just a footstep away. Next to the house you will find the old city wall with “La Puerta Cerrada” (Closed Door), one of the 4 old entrances to the village. The centuries-old house has been restored maintaining Moorish features but with a 21th century twist. The house has 4 double rooms situated around a typical patio. It has a lot of cozy corners: read a book next to the patio’s library or enjoy the roof terrace with its long chairs and chill-out corners. We promise you an unforgettable stay!

Cabildo

Very central

Reviewed By calpe325

A very central place to stay, owners were very pleasant too. Saturday night street activities by youth is extremely noisy at 1 to 3 a.m. in the early hours. Surprised that Cabildo residents put up with the scandal and the owners of Cabildo too! Contact numbers are a must when booking. Do Not park in 'Parking Banda Playa' C/Banda Playa No.47, it costs €20 per day. Choose the parking 'Parking PARKIA - Playa la Calzada'. When you take your parking coupon to Cabilido, they stamp it and you get reduced parking costs.
